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region
Elementary and Secondary School Administrators in Pasco, Florida oversee educational programs and school operations. - Entry-level Assistant Principal salaries range from $60,000 to $75,000 per year - Mid-career Principal salaries range from $75,000 to $90,000 per year - Senior-level District Administrator salaries range from $90,000 to $120,000 per year The role of school administrators in Pasco has historically been focused on maintaining standards and ensuring compliance with state education regulations. Over time, these administrators have been pivotal in shaping the educational landscape, adapting to changes in policies and educational needs. In recent decades, the role of the school administrator in Pasco has evolved significantly, transitioning from primarily managerial duties to more dynamic roles that include leadership in curriculum development and teacher support. This shift reflects broader changes in educational priorities and the increasing importance of educational outcomes. Current trends among school administrators in Pasco include a greater emphasis on data-driven decision-making and community engagement. These trends are driven by a need to improve student performance and adapt to diverse learning environments. There is also a growing focus on mental health resources and ensuring that schools are inclusive and supportive for all students.
